Quest Details: "Luke needs you to deliver the box to someone he knows on Yavin."
This was a simple delivery mission with no spawned opposition. Contact was named "Tribe Member". "An Empty Cage" was placed in my main inventory at mission start and removed upon conversing with contact.
Waypoint generated 713m from mission start.
Objective was at the assigned wp the first time mission was attempted.
Reward for Quest Completion: 300 Rebel Faction points, 1950 credits, and a schematic for a "Modified Republic Blaster". The schematic requires a master weapon smith to learn.
Badge earned: "Rebel Badge of Courage: REBEL THEMEPARK COMPLETED"

Luke can be found in the lower level of the temple. The entrance down is next to General Dodonna. You must have completed all the quests leading up to Luke's, including Dodonna's before you are allowed down to the lower level.

It's apparently a Sith Holocron left behind by Exar Kun, that's why it's making Luke uneasy. That's also why he said he feels that the box belongs to someone named Kyp or Exar. He mentioned Kyp, as in Kyp Durron, because he will later be manipulated by the soul of Exar Kun. As for the tribe in jungle, those are the Massassi, who were a people enslaved by Exar Kun, and that's why they wanted his holocron. And the little bit about Luke saying he wants to come back after the war, that's because 7 years after "Return of the Jedi" he founds his Jedi Academy on Yavin IV.
